Frequently asked questions
- How can I compress a PDF using your tool?
- To compress a PDF using our tool, all you have to do is upload your document and reduce the PDF file size to your desired specifications. When done, you can download the compressed file.
- Will compressing a PDF affect its quality?
- Compression does affect quality to some degree, but pdf.net lets you choose the compression level so you stay in control of the tradeoff between file size and quality.
- Is it safe to compress PDFs online?
- Yes, it’s safe to compress PDFs online with pdf.net. Our editor uses HTTPS encryption and processes your files on secure servers that are not shared with third parties.
- Can I compress multiple PDFs at once?
- No, you can’t compress multiple PDFs at once since batch compression isn’t supported. However, you can still compress multiple files by processing them one at a time.
- Is PDF compression free?
- No, PDF compression is a paid feature on pdf.net. However, with our online editor, you can compress your files online without any software downloads.
- Are there any file size limits for uploading?
- Yes, there’s a 500 MB file size limit for uploading documents on pdf.net. So, if you want to shrink PDFs larger than 500 MB, you may need to split the PDF into separate parts until each part meets the file limit.
- Can I compress a password-protected PDF?
- Yes, you can compress a password-protected PDF as long as you have the password. If you don’t have the password, you’ll need to create an unlocked copy of the document before compressing it.
- Which devices and browsers are supported?
- All devices and browsers are supported by pdf.net. As long as you have an internet connection, you can use our online tool for PDF file optimization on your mobile phone, laptop, or tablet.
- What file size can I reduce my PDF to?
- With pdf.net, you can reduce your PDF to a size that works best for you, such as 500KB, 200 KB, or lower, depending on your original file and desired quality.
- What to do if a PDF is too large for email?
- If a PDF is too large for email, you can use pdf.net to reduce its size. If you’re worried about getting blurry or low-quality text when you compress PDFs for email, upload the file to our online editor and compress it to reduce the file size before sending, keeping the quality intact.
- What’s the difference between reduced and optimized PDF size?
- Reducing a PDF simply decreases the file size through compression. Optimizing goes further—it lets you adjust image resolution and other elements for more control over the output.
